# Build Provenance: Incremental Rebuilds on Mosswire

Quick primer: Mosswire only rebuilds pages whose content hash changed, so "why didn't my page update?" usually means the source hash matched. Every incremental run writes a provenance record — which inputs, which template version, which cache entries it reused. If output looks stale, don't nuke the cache first; check the provenance log. Each record is keyed by the token that appears below.

build token for fafof-tageg: htk21_f30a3062ec5a0972b3bbf

**Handover Note — Director Transition**

From outgoing to incoming director, for board review. Key risk: Quillbrook Retail accounts for 38% of revenue and 52% of receivables. Their procurement team signaled consolidation of vendors next fiscal year. We have begun qualifying two mid-tier accounts in the Ferndale corridor but neither is contracted. Legal has reviewed termination clauses; exposure is manageable but real. The diversification plan I committed to the board is stated below.

management briefing: Only 33 of the 205 pilot accounts renewed Kasath, so a churn review is set for October 17. Weniusek Logistics is in early talks to buy Holethax Freight for about $345.6 million.

Handover Note — Customer Support Outsourcing

To the board: the plan to outsource tier-one support for the Quillbright product line to Ashmere Services is contractually agreed and staffed for a March cutover. Training of the Ashmere team in Dunlow is complete, and escalation paths remain in-house under Petra Vane. Savings are tracked monthly. The confidential rationale follows immediately below.

management briefing: Headcount on the Belix team goes from 60 to 93 by the end of November. Gross margin on Belix came in at 23 percent against a plan of 47 percent.

Subject: Key rotation — Queueline compaction worker

Hi,

Ahead of your review of the log-compaction changes in Queueline, please note that we rotated the internal key the compaction worker uses to reach the Segmentia storage tier. The rotation was prompted by the scope reduction in the new compaction path: the worker now needs only segment-read and tombstone-write permissions, and the replacement key reflects exactly that. The previous key is revoked as of this morning. For your review environment, use the key below.

app token of kagap-tafog = vxb7-1L6kA2y